Folks using AIX are not able to debug multiple threads.
The reason:- Since a new thread addition causes a thread target to wait, in AIX once the event ptid is got with the waitpid(), we need to set the inferior_ptid variable. Every time we come into aix_thread_target::wait() we check if libpthdebug might be ready to be initialized.In doing so we call pd_activate(). Here the session needs to be successfully initialised failing to which just a pid is returned. We do not enter pd_update() in the former case to take care of the rest of the thread addition process. The pthdb_session_init() is dependent on inferior_ptid variable as per our observations to return PTHDB_SUCCESS.

This can be shown by the following program:-
#include <stdio.h>
#include <unistd.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<pthread.h>
#include <assert.h>
pthread_barrier_t barrier;
#define NUM_THREADS 2
void *
thread_function (void *arg)
{
/* This ensures that the breakpoint is only hit after both threads
are created, so the test can always switch to the non-event
thread when the breakpoint triggers. */
pthread_barrier_wait (&barrier);
while (1); /* break here */
}
int
main (void)
{
int i;
alarm (300);
pthread_barrier_init (&barrier, NULL, NUM_THREADS);
for (i = 0; i < NUM_THREADS; i++)
{
pthread_t thread;
int res;
res = pthread_create (&thread, NULL,
thread_function, NULL);
assert (res == 0);
}
while (1)
sleep (1);
return 0;
}
Output without patch:-
(gdb) r
Starting program: /home/aditya/gdb_tests/continue-pending-status
^C
Program received signal SIGINT, Interrupt.
0xd0595fb0 in _p_nsleep () from /usr/lib/libpthread.a(shr_xpg5.o)
(gdb) info threads
Id Target Id Frame
* 1 process 29557240 0xd0595fb0 in _p_nsleep () from /usr/lib/libpthread.a(shr_xpg5.o)
(gdb)
Output with patch:-
Reading symbols from /home/aditya/gdb_tests/continue-pending-status...
(gdb) r
Starting program: /home/aditya/gdb_tests/continue-pending-status
[New Thread 1]
^C[New Thread 258]
[New Thread 515]
Thread 1 received signal SIGINT, Interrupt.
0xd0595fb0 in _p_nsleep () from /usr/lib/libpthread.a(shr_xpg5.o)
(gdb) info threads
Id Target Id Frame
* 1 process 29557210 0xd0595fb0 in _p_nsleep ()
from /usr/lib/libpthread.a(shr_xpg5.o)
2 Thread 1 (tid 120197499, running) 0xd0595fb0 in _p_nsleep ()
from /usr/lib/libpthread.a(shr_xpg5.o)
3 Thread 258 (tid 130486575, running) thread_function (arg=0x0)
at continue-pending-status.c:36
4 Thread 515 (tid 131666371, running) thread_function (arg=warning: (Internal error: pc 0x0 in read in psymtab, but not in symtab.)
0x0)
at continue-pending-status.c:36
(gdb)

Subject: [PATCH] Fix for multiple thread detection in AIX
---
gdb/aix-thread.c | 4 ++++
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)
diff --git a/gdb/aix-thread.c b/gdb/aix-thread.c
index d47f5132592..f66b5904ae8 100644
--- a/gdb/aix-thread.c
+++ b/gdb/aix-thread.c
@@ -1088,6 +1088,10 @@ aix_thread_target::wait (ptid_t ptid, struct target_waitstatus *status,
pid-only ptids. */
gdb_assert (ptid.is_pid ());
+ /* In pd_activate to get PTHB_SUCCESS in pthread debug session init
+ we need inferior_ptid set to update multiple threads. */
+ inferior_ptid = ptid;
+
/* Check whether libpthdebug might be ready to be initialized. */
if (!pd_active && status->kind () == TARGET_WAITKIND_STOPPED
&& status->sig () == GDB_SIGNAL_TRAP)
